package com.querydsl.core.types.dsl;
import java.lang.reflect.Constructor;
import java.lang.reflect.InvocationTargetException;
import java.util.Collection;
import javax.annotation.Nullable;
import com.querydsl.core.types.ExpressionException;
import com.querydsl.core.types.Path;
import com.querydsl.core.types.PathImpl;
import com.querydsl.core.types.PathMetadata;
/**
* {@code CollectionPath} is a base class for collection typed paths
*
* @author tiwe
*
* @param <C> collection type
* @param <E> component type
* @param <Q> expression type for {@code any()} results
*/
public abstract class CollectionPathBase<C extends Collection<E>, E, Q extends SimpleExpression<? super E>>
extends CollectionExpressionBase<C, E> implements Path<C> {
private static final long serialVersionUID = -9004995667633601298L;
@Nullable
private transient volatile Constructor<?> constructor;
private transient volatile boolean usePathInits = false;
private final PathInits inits;
public CollectionPathBase(PathImpl<C> mixin, PathInits inits) {
super(mixin);
this.inits = inits;
}
/**
* Create a path that matches any element in this collection
*
* @return path expression
*/
public abstract Q any();
@SuppressWarnings("unchecked")
protected Q newInstance(Class<Q> queryType, PathMetadata pm) {
try {
if (constructor == null) {
if (Constants.isTyped(queryType)) {
try {
constructor = queryType.getDeclaredConstructor(Class.class, PathMetadata.class, PathInits.class);
usePathInits = true;
} catch (NoSuchMethodException e) {
constructor = queryType.getDeclaredConstructor(Class.class, PathMetadata.class);
}
} else {
try {
constructor = queryType.getDeclaredConstructor(PathMetadata.class, PathInits.class);
usePathInits = true;
} catch (NoSuchMethodException e) {
constructor = queryType.getDeclaredConstructor(PathMetadata.class);
}
}
constructor.setAccessible(true);
}
if (Constants.isTyped(queryType)) {
if (usePathInits) {
return (Q) constructor.newInstance(getElementType(), pm, inits);
} else {
return (Q) constructor.newInstance(getElementType(), pm);
}
} else {
if (usePathInits) {
return (Q) constructor.newInstance(pm, inits);
} else {
return (Q) constructor.newInstance(pm);
}
}
} catch (NoSuchMethodException e) {
throw new ExpressionException(e);
} catch (InstantiationException e) {
throw new ExpressionException(e);
} catch (IllegalAccessException e) {
throw new ExpressionException(e);
} catch (InvocationTargetException e) {
throw new ExpressionException(e);
}
}
}
